Arduino - современные технологии в радио.

Модератор: Radiomann

Аватара пользователя
Aquarius
Сообщения: 2838
Зарегистрирован: Ср май 23, 2012 12:52 pm
Откуда: СССР (Москва)

Сообщение Aquarius » Пт дек 25, 2015 11:19 am

VASILI писал(а):Очень интересная для меня тема
MAX619 - очень простой для повторения DC-DC 5V или посмотрите в сторону MAX608.
Александр Володиевич

virusbk
Сообщения: 361
Зарегистрирован: Ср фев 18, 2015 11:20 pm
Откуда: Москва

Сообщение virusbk » Пт дек 25, 2015 11:20 am

VASILI
Схема взята из этого проекта: http://lukjanow.ru/2013/05/nixie-clock/
Точнее их там две преобразователь в 180 на 34063, и стабилизатор на 78М05, но я совместил все в одну и сделал на одной плате.
Константин.
Знал бы прикуп, жил бы в Сочи!

Аватара пользователя
=Микола=
Сообщения: 2768
Зарегистрирован: Вс мар 17, 2013 1:05 am
Откуда: Украина г. Северодонецк

Сообщение =Микола= » Пт дек 25, 2015 12:59 pm

.......ШАРМАН....ШАРМАН......идея хороша - вот её реализация с РАДИОКОТА...... Изображение Изображение Изображение ......зделаны на микросхемах к561 ие3,к561ие4..............................Вы на правильном пути Константин,это надо делать на програмируемом процессоре -пришлось изрядно помучиться пока они стали нормально работать......пристально слежу за реализацией идеи - ВЫ НА ПРАВИЛЬНОМ ПУТИ.....

Аватара пользователя
VASILI
Сообщения: 3621
Зарегистрирован: Сб сен 18, 2010 10:00 pm
Откуда: Молдова

Сообщение VASILI » Пт дек 25, 2015 1:28 pm

Aquarius писал(а):MAX619 - очень простой для повторения DC-DC 5V или посмотрите в сторону MAX608.
virusbk писал(а):VASILI

Схема взята из этого проекта: http://lukjanow.ru/2013/05/nixie-clock/

Точнее их там две преобразователь в 180 на 34063, и стабилизатор на 78М05, но я совместил все в одну и сделал на одной плате.
Спасибо, посмотрю даташиты на них. Мне надо напряжения поболее...но принцип понятен.
Куплю клавиатуру для ноутбука
ASUS Eee PC1015BX

virusbk
Сообщения: 361
Зарегистрирован: Ср фев 18, 2015 11:20 pm
Откуда: Москва

Сообщение virusbk » Сб дек 26, 2015 4:02 pm

=Микола=
Спасибо, буду держать в курсе!
Пока не вижу препятствий для того чтобы получилось задуманное.
Вот, сегодня доехал мой заказ, как только появится время, буду ковырять.

Изображение

Изображение

UPD.
Вот таким незамысловатым подключением соединил модуль часов реального времени с МК.
Инициализировал модуль, и теперь все работает, с установленной батарейкой полностью автономно.
Изображение

Оказывается монитором порта в IDE Ардуино можно смотреть то, что выводится в консоль с МК. Удобно.
Изображение

Мелкий кабель USB, что на первом фото, шел в комплекте и оказался нерабочим. Я долго не мог понять, почему устройство никак не видится на компьютере.
Имейте ввиду такую подставу от китайцев :)
Трафареты для основной платы:

Изображение
Повторная печать на одной и той же пленке (пустом месте) в разы снижает качество.
Константин.
Знал бы прикуп, жил бы в Сочи!

Аватара пользователя
Radiomann
Сообщения: 8043
Зарегистрирован: Чт мар 03, 2011 11:02 pm

Сообщение Radiomann » Вт дек 29, 2015 1:27 am

Вот и я получил свой "Arduino mini nano".

Попробовал написать простенький sketch (мигание светодиода с определённой частотой), но ничего не получилось.

/*
Jeremy's First Program
It's awesome!
*/

int ledPin = 13;
void setup()
{
// initiolize pins as autputs
pinMode(ledPin, OUTPUT);
}

void loop()
{
digitalWrite(ledPin, HIGH);
delay(1000);
digitalWrite(ledPin, LOW);
delay(1000);
}

Не могу закачать его на Arduino.

Первый вопрос - в списке инструментов есть либо "nano", либо "mini".
Вот какой инструмент выбрать?
Вообще пробовал и тот и тот, но ничего не получается, хотя sketch, судя по возникающему внизу в окне тексте, загружается.
Но при изменении времени интервалов в нём, на самом Arduino ничего не изменяется.

Где кроется ошибка?

Рабочая программа "arduino-1.6.6-windows"
Кутник Фёдор Фридрихович.
Ищу заднюю крышку VEF-Spidola или Spidola. Можно корпус-донор.

https://www.youtube.com/watch?v=65jaKGOuNs0
https://www.youtube.com/watch?v=ovkn_8sFfes

virusbk
Сообщения: 361
Зарегистрирован: Ср фев 18, 2015 11:20 pm
Откуда: Москва

Сообщение virusbk » Вт дек 29, 2015 9:17 am

Radiomann
Добрый день!
А можете скинуть ссылку на свою ардуинку в магазине?!
Странно, нано и мини - это немного разные контроллеры, и в мини нет разъема под USB. http://robocraft.ru/blog/arduino/1035.html
Тогда встает вопрос, как именно Вы его программируете.
Константин.
Знал бы прикуп, жил бы в Сочи!

Аватара пользователя
Radiomann
Сообщения: 8043
Зарегистрирован: Чт мар 03, 2011 11:02 pm

Сообщение Radiomann » Вт дек 29, 2015 11:44 am

Приветствую Константин.
Разъём на плате тоже mini USB.
Вот ссылка:
Arduino Mini Nano v3.0
Кутник Фёдор Фридрихович.
Ищу заднюю крышку VEF-Spidola или Spidola. Можно корпус-донор.

https://www.youtube.com/watch?v=65jaKGOuNs0
https://www.youtube.com/watch?v=ovkn_8sFfes

virusbk
Сообщения: 361
Зарегистрирован: Ср фев 18, 2015 11:20 pm
Откуда: Москва

Сообщение virusbk » Вт дек 29, 2015 11:58 am

Понял, это Arduino nano.
http://arduino.ru/Hardware/ArduinoBoardNano
Выбирайте в списке устройств его.
По поводу заливки на него скетча, при его подключении к компьютеру в списке оборудование системы появляется еще один COM порт?
Если да, то он должен быть выбран тут http://puu.sh/mciX1/14791542d2.png
При заливке скетча диоды RX/TX на плате должны моргать, значит идет обмен данными.
Ну и посмотрите лог заливки, предварительно в настройках лучше включить подробный вывод при компиляции и загрузке http://puu.sh/mcj55/ae7e1f1f5d.png.
Если не получается, сбросьте тут лог, пожалуйста.
Константин.
Знал бы прикуп, жил бы в Сочи!

IG_58
Сообщения: 2231
Зарегистрирован: Вт дек 25, 2012 5:36 pm
Откуда: Германия

Сообщение IG_58 » Вт дек 29, 2015 5:36 pm

Федор, установил ли ты драйвер связи с Arduino?

Если да, то ты должен увидеть в менеджере устройств в панели управления установленный порт. У меня это COM10, но у тебя может быть другой номер:

Изображение

Далее, проверь установки в пакете программрования Arduino. Должно быть так (номер порта будет твой, а у меня COM10):

Изображение

Этот же порт должен отображаться внизу окна справа:

Изображение

Сообщи, так ли у тебя всё это.

Далее, писать скетч не нужно, нужно просто выбрать его из папки с образцами:

Изображение

Вот этот скетч нужно выбрать, загрузить и убедиться, что светодиод на плате мигает, как прописано, раз в секунду.

Затем нужно изменить значения интервалов времени, вместо 1000мс сделать, например, 300 и 800 миллисекунд, и заново загрузить скетч в контроллер. Светодиод D13 должен замигать по-другому, примерно в ритме бьющегося сердца.

Скетч в контроллер нужно грузить каждый раз, после любого изменения.

В отличие от "взрослых" контроллеров, в Arduino, к сожалению, нельзя выгрузить скетч из контроллера в компьютер и посмотреть, что там за скетч. Поэтому нужно хорошо документировать и помнить, что в контроллере сейчас живет.
Игорь.

Аватара пользователя
Radiomann
Сообщения: 8043
Зарегистрирован: Чт мар 03, 2011 11:02 pm

Сообщение Radiomann » Ср дек 30, 2015 5:06 pm

После установки драйвера связи Arduino c компьютером, по рекомендации Игоря, всё пошло без проблем.
Спасибо.
Кутник Фёдор Фридрихович.
Ищу заднюю крышку VEF-Spidola или Spidola. Можно корпус-донор.

https://www.youtube.com/watch?v=65jaKGOuNs0
https://www.youtube.com/watch?v=ovkn_8sFfes

IG_58
Сообщения: 2231
Зарегистрирован: Вт дек 25, 2012 5:36 pm
Откуда: Германия

Сообщение IG_58 » Ср дек 30, 2015 5:29 pm

Светодиоды мигают, программа грузится, на изменение интервала в программе контроллер реагирует?

Поздравляю с почином! :)
Теперь схему собрать, скетч вкатить и всё, можно применять VFO.
Игорь.

Аватара пользователя
Radiomann
Сообщения: 8043
Зарегистрирован: Чт мар 03, 2011 11:02 pm

Сообщение Radiomann » Ср дек 30, 2015 5:55 pm

Да, на изменения контроллер реагирует.
Кутник Фёдор Фридрихович.
Ищу заднюю крышку VEF-Spidola или Spidola. Можно корпус-донор.

https://www.youtube.com/watch?v=65jaKGOuNs0
https://www.youtube.com/watch?v=ovkn_8sFfes

IG_58
Сообщения: 2231
Зарегистрирован: Вт дек 25, 2012 5:36 pm
Откуда: Германия

Сообщение IG_58 » Ср дек 30, 2015 11:39 pm

Прекрасно. Технология программирования отлажена, можно работать.
Игорь.

virusbk
Сообщения: 361
Зарегистрирован: Ср фев 18, 2015 11:20 pm
Откуда: Москва

Сообщение virusbk » Вт фев 23, 2016 10:28 am

День добрый!
Тема заглохла, но мой проект нет :)
Вот результат в виде макета, теперь нужен корпус ну и сделать ПО под себя.

Изображение
Изображение

Тезисно о проекте.
1. Я отказался от самодельной платы, точнее не смог ее полностью завести ввиду косяков при травлении.
Спроектировал плату самостоятельно и заказал в Китае, результат понравился. Облуженные площадки, нормальные переходные отверстия, защитная поверхность, нанесенная сетка со всеми элементами. И все это сделали очень быстро не за такие и большие деньги. Единственное что минимальное количество к заказу 3 платы. :)
2. Модульную архитектуру я оставил Arduino Uno, модуль RTC, сама плата, питание сделал уже прямо на ней.
3. Удобно программировать и отлаживать. Если МК встраивать в плату, любое изменение программы уже проблема.
4. Перешел к компонентам в smd исполнении. По мне удобно, и экономит место.
5. В перспективе хочу научить часы играть мелодии, поиграться с подсветкой, подключить датчик температуры, сделать будильник, анимационный демо-режим.

Будут вопросы готов ответить.
Константин.
Знал бы прикуп, жил бы в Сочи!

Ответить

Вернуться в «Hot Rod Radio»